Wav files and midi files are two totally different things. There are many ways to get audio into you computer. Guitar->Amp->Mic->Mic input on computer soundcard. or Guitar->(insert favorite preamp)->line input on computersound card just to name the most common ways. If you had a guitar preamp with digital out and a soundcard with digital in you could go that way also.

To record guitar via midi you need a midi converter installed on the guitar it self to be able to send a midi signal to some kind of midi sound module ( this is more of a guitar synth setup) send the audio out of the sound module output to the line in on your soundcard. Depending on your computer hardware, if you have a midi input you should be able to trigger the sounds in your sound module also.

Also depending on you hardware you record both the Audio coming from your guitar amp or whatever at the same time you record the Midi triggered sounds.

Many possibilities here.
